The create function only creates a new coroutine and returns a handle to it an object of type thread ; it does not start the coroutine. You can use break to exit a for loop.
The "-n" option will not print anything unless an explicit request to print is found. A better way to duplicate the number is to make sure it matches a number: It solved all 9 digit numbers in 21 minutes 51 seconds.
Values, such as numbers and light C functions, are not subject to garbage collection, and therefore are not removed from weak tables unless its associated value is collected. And remember that you need three delimiters. Note that the metamethod is tried only when key is not present in table.
You can use load or loadfile to load a chunk with a different environment. To avoid this ambiguity, it is a good practice to always precede with a semicolon statements that start with a parenthesis: Utilities reading files should not drop NUL characters, or any other nonprinting characters.
There is an easier way to do this. Only objects that have an explicit construction are removed from weak tables.
In particular, if the only reference to a key comes through its value, the pair is removed. The numeric value can have up to nine values: After some time, you may want to revive the process from coma: Thus the program not only reports numbers that break the record for more iterations, but also reports the smallest number that solves in x iterations, for all x.
This message handler is still protected by the protected call; so, an error inside the message handler will call the message handler again.
A metatable controls how an object behaves in arithmetic operations, order comparisons, concatenation, length operation, and indexing. Lua manages memory automatically by running a garbage collector from time to time to collect all dead objects that is, objects that are no longer accessible from Lua.
The indexing access table[key]. There are eight basic types in Lua: Amount of memory used like cache Kbytes inact: Syntactically, a chunk is simply a block: In others words, all digit numbers. It can be any number from 1 to This information comes useful while diagnosing performance issues.
Because the object being collected must still be used by the finalizer, it and other objects accessible only through it must be resurrected by Lua.
To be completely unambiguous you can optionally give a new parameter to specify the type of the parameter. It can be in the pattern you are searching for in the left hand side. Sometimes you want to search for a pattern and add some characters, like parenthesis, around or near the pattern you found.
It is lower than the number that we expected could be the potential record 14,,and it is on a different thread series of numbers that are formed by the reversal-addition iterationas the resultant palindrome is different from that of the record for iterations. If so, the value associated with that key the metamethod controls how Lua will perform the operation.
All API functions and related types and constants are declared in the header file lua. When static storage is to be written in during program execution, use explicit C code to initialize it. Even more consequences can be found by changing the third and the third-to-last digits, and so on.
This is going to be an interesting set of numbers to look at, since after the result of the 16 digit numbers, there is only one iteration count below the current as of April 16, world record of iterations the 15 digit number , that has yet to solve out: If you use an optional argument to sed, "sed -n," it will not, by default, print any new lines.
All values carry their own type. So, when you want to stop the process called "oracle" and you issue: In any case, if either the key or the value is collected, the whole pair is removed from the table."The work you refer to was done about 20 years ago on a 4 MHz Zbased machine running CP/M.
The core reverse&add and the palindromicity detector were written in. Contents. 1 Computing the Area of a Circle in C ; 2 C Program to check for Armstrong Numbers; 3 C Program for Bezier Curves; 4 C Program implementing the Bisection Method (Numerical Computing); 5 C Program demonstrating the use of Bitwise Operators; 6 C Program for an Expression Evaluator; 7 C Program to demonstrate File Handling Functions; 8 C Program to demonstrate the Gaussian.
Feb 22, · Now that you can read the part numbers, color codes, and conductors, it is time to start reverse engineering the component you cannot get a datasheet for.
1 About the GNU Coding Standards. The GNU Coding Standards were written by Richard Stallman and other GNU Project volunteers.
Their purpose is to make the GNU. Arrangement Rearrangement: Rearrange an array such that arr[i] = i: Write a program to reverse an array or string: Rearrange array such that arr[i] ≥ arr[j] if i is even and arr[i]≤arr[j] if i is odd and j ≤ i.
1 – Introduction Lua is an extension programming language designed to support general procedural programming with data description facilities.
It also offers good support for object-oriented programming, functional programming, and data-driven programming.Download